Paleo Easy Vegetable Scramble Recipe Perfect for Hashimotos

  • Author: Emily cook
  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Yield: 2-3 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 tablespoons coconut oil
  • 3 cups butternut squash diced
  • 3 cups red cabbage chopped
  • ½ cup green onions chopped
  • 1 teaspoon sea salt or more to taste

Instructions

  1. Heat coconut oil in a large skillet over medium heat until melted.
  2. Add the diced butternut squash and chopped red cabbage along with the salt, then cover and let everything cook gently for 15 minutes, stirring now and then.
  3. Taste and add more salt if needed.
  4. Just before serving, sprinkle chopped green onions on top.
